Output 29c1485129562030d4837ac321b553bf2f55cafc8f6505385bcfde6f68361d59:0

value
537917
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db424d44847a55daecaa4e93a063707d6346c3c1 OP_EQUAL
address
3MgMLHZN66o7qefLSp7bqyrwhtnmEX51E5
transaction
29c1485129562030d4837ac321b553bf2f55cafc8f6505385bcfde6f68361d59
spent
true